Spickendorf is a district in the city of Halle (Saale), located in the state of Saxony-Anhalt, Germany. Its GPS coordinates are 51.55045 latitude and 12.13293 longitude, placing it within the central region of the country. The area operates under the timezone Europe/Berlin, which is UTC+1.

Timezone in Spickendorf
Spickendorf operates under the Europe/Berlin timezone, which has a UTC offset of +1 hour during standard time. When daylight saving time is in effect, typically from the last Sunday in March to the last Sunday in October, the offset shifts to UTC +2 hours.
